Popular Renovation Projects in the Borough
Loft conversions remain one of the most sought-after projects in Tower Hamlets, offering valuable extra bedrooms or home offices without extending the footprint. Rear and side-return extensions are equally popular, opening up cramped kitchens into bright, sociable living spaces.
Warehouse and commercial conversions continue to define much of the borough's character, turning heritage buildings into desirable homes. Kitchen and bathroom remodels, meanwhile, deliver strong returns and immediate improvements to daily life. Across all these projects, energy efficiency upgrades such as improved insulation and modern glazing are increasingly built in from the start.

How to Choose the Right Contractor
Begin by reviewing a contractor's previous work and speaking to past clients where possible. Ensure they provide a written contract, a clear payment schedule, and proof of insurance. A trustworthy contractor will welcome questions and explain their approach in plain language.
It is also wise to confirm how they handle unexpected issues, which are common in older buildings. The best firms build contingencies into their planning and communicate promptly if circumstances change. Planning and Budgeting for a Renovation
Successful renovations begin long before the first tool is picked up. Establishing a clear budget, including a sensible contingency of around ten to fifteen percent, protects against the unexpected costs that older properties often reveal. It is wise to agree a detailed scope of works with your contractor so that everyone shares the same expectations on materials, finishes, and timelines.
In Tower Hamlets, planning permission and building regulations play an important role, particularly for extensions, loft conversions, and work on properties within conservation areas. Experienced contractors can advise on which projects require formal approval and often help coordinate the necessary applications. Factoring these considerations in from the outset prevents costly delays and ensures the finished work is fully compliant, protecting both the value and the future saleability of the property.
